The AI in Respiratory Monitoring market applies machine learning, computer vision, and acoustic or waveform analysis to detect, classify, and track respiratory conditions such as asthma, COPD, sleep apnea, pneumonia, and post-acute breathing complications. Valued at approximately $1.536 billion in 2026, the market is expanding at about 28% annually as hospitals, payers, and device makers move toward continuous, data-driven respiratory care. Growth is being propelled by the rising global burden of chronic respiratory disease, wider adoption of connected inhalers, wearable sensors, and smart ventilators, and tightening pressure to reduce readmissions and home-care costs. Together these forces are turning respiratory monitoring from episodic bedside measurement into an always-on, software-defined category of medtech.

Market Overview

AI in respiratory monitoring blends algorithmic analysis with sensors such as spirometers, pulse oximeters, capnographs, smart inhalers, wearable patches, and ventilator streams to deliver early warning, phenotype classification, and remote titration. The global market reached approximately $1.2 billion in 2025 and is currently valued at about $1.536 billion in 2026, expanding at a compound annual rate near 28% through 2031. Demand is strongest where chronic respiratory disease prevalence is high and where reimbursement is shifting toward outcomes-based, decentralized models of care.

Growth Drivers

The principal engine is the mounting clinical and economic burden of chronic respiratory disease, which affects hundreds of millions of people worldwide and drives repeated acute events. AI layers are being added to existing respiratory hardware, accelerating adoption without requiring entirely new clinical workflows. At the same time, regulators and payers are rewarding earlier intervention, while advances in edge computing and model miniaturization make on-device inference feasible for wearables and home ventilators.

Segmentation and Regional Analysis

By component, the market spans software and AI platforms, hardware sensors and connected devices, and services such as telehealth, data integration, and clinical decision support. By application, the largest pools of value are COPD and asthma management, obstructive sleep apnea, critical care and ventilation, and infectious or post-viral respiratory monitoring. Geographically, North America captures the largest share today thanks to mature digital health infrastructure and clear regulatory pathways, while Europe shows steady uptake through national health systems and Asia-Pacific is growing fastest on the back of expanding hospital capacity and rising chronic disease prevalence.

Trends and Outlook

What are the recent trends and outlook?

The category is shifting from device-centric spot measurements to continuous, cloud-connected respiratory intelligence delivered through wearables, smart inhalers, and bedside platforms. Generative and multimodal AI is beginning to combine waveform, imaging, and electronic health record data for richer phenotype detection and personalized therapy adjustment. Over the forecast period, expect tighter regulatory frameworks for clinical AI, more reimbursement for remote respiratory monitoring, and deeper convergence between consumer wearables and certified medical devices.
